The TM4C1231H6PMI7R is a Texas Instruments Tiva C series 32-bit ARM Cortex-M4F microcontroller with a single-precision floating-point unit running at 80 MHz. That FPU is the differentiator versus a plain M4 or M3 part — it handles PID coefficients, sensor fusion vectors, and filter math without software emulation, so the loop closure stays deterministic. On the peripheral side it carries CAN, I²C, SPI, SSI, UART, and IrDA — enough for a CANopen node with a local sensor bus and a debug UART. The 12-bit ADC with 12 channels covers analog feedback from current shunts or thermistors without an external converter.
